Testing of small valve controlled sealed lead-acid batteries

This part of GB/T 19639 specifies the technical requirements, test methods, inspection rules, markings, packaging, transportation, and storage of general valve regulated lead-acid batteries (hereinafter referred to as batteries). This section is applicable to various DC power supply batteries with a rated capacity of less than 65Ah (including 65Ah) for emergency lighting equipment, uninterrupted power supply, mobile measurement equipment, etc. The single cell battery of this type of lead-acid battery can be either a flat electrode installed in a square groove or a coiled electrode installed in a cylinder. The sulfuric acid electrolyte in the battery is non flowing, or adsorbed in the microporous structure between the electrodes or in the form of a colloid. This section does not apply to batteries used for other purposes, such as starting lead-acid batteries, traction lead-acid batteries, fixed valve regulated lead-acid batteries, sealed lead-acid batteries for electric power assistance, and miniature valve regulated lead-acid batteries.
